Abstract

Provided is a method for producing an optical fiber preform including a dehydration step and a sintering step. In the dehydration step, a porous glass base material is provided to a furnace core tube of a dehydration-sintering furnace, and the porous glass base material is dehydrated using a dehydration agent added with an argon gas. In the sintering step, the porous glass base material dehydrated in the dehydration step is sintered. Further, in the dehydration step, a temperature of the porous glass base material begins to be increased in a condition such that a high heat conductivity gas, having a heat conductivity higher than a heat conductivity of the argon gas, is remaining inside the porous glass base material.
